    First Solar Announces Full-Year 2013 Financial Guidance
    BY Business Wire
    — 1:33 PM ET 04/09/2013
    TEMPE, Ariz.--(BUSINESS WIRE)-- First Solar, Inc. (FSLR

    Loading...
    ) today announced full-year 2013 guidance as well as summary financial targets through 2015.
    For 2013, First Solar (FSLR) expects total module shipments to be between 1.6GW and 1.8GW and net sales of $3.8 and $4.0 billion, including approximately $3.6 billion in net sales from systems sales. Consolidated gross margin is expected to be between 20 and 22 percent. Excluding up to $10 million in restructuring expense as previously announced, diluted EPS is expected to be between $4.00 and $4.50, and consolidated operating income is expected to be between $430 and $460 million. The Company expects to generate $0.8 to $1.0 billion of operating cash flow and plans for approximately $350 to $400 million in capital expenditures in 2013. Working capital is expected to decrease by between $50 and $200 million from 2012. The Company noted that revenue recognition for the Desert Sunlight project is currently expected to begin in the second half of 2013 and conclude by late 2014. This assumption is reflected in the Company’s 2013 guidance and 2014 outlook.

    First Solar had large short base prior to news

    BY Fly On The Wall
    — 1:48 PM ET 04/09/2013
    The trading float is relative small, at 60.32M shares. Of that float, 36.7% of it was short as of March 15th. As we are seeing this afternoon, the potential for a sharp squeeze on better news is being amplified by the float characteristics.
